METHODS OF IMPLEMENTATION OF MORAL AND INTELLECTUAL EDUCATION OF CHILDREN OF PRE-SCHOOL EDUCATION ORGANIZATION
Keywords:
methods, implementation, moral education, mental education, preschool, educational organization, educatorAbstract
This article discusses the importance of moral education in preschool settings and emphasizes that it is an inherent part of early childhood education. It highlights the need for educators to incorporate explicit moral education practices and strategies into their teaching methods. The article provides insights into the moral development of young children and suggests effective approaches for integrating moral education within the preschool curriculum.
